springboot适配redis集群
时间: 2023-08-07 14:00:58 浏览: 110
Spring Boot 提供了与 Redis 集群进行适配的方法。要适配 Redis 集群,我们需要使用 Spring Boot 的 Redis Starter 包以及 Redisson 或 Jedis Cluster。
使用 Redisson 可以很容易地适配 Redis 集群。我们只需在 Spring Boot 的 Maven 或 Gradle 构建文件中添加 Redisson 依赖项。然后,在应用程序的配置文件中,我们可以配置 RedissonClient Bean,以连接到 Redis 集群。在配置文件中,我们需要指定 Redis 节点的 IP 地址和端口以及 Redisson 的其他配置选项,例如最小空闲连接数和最大连接数。一旦配置完成,Spring Boot 将会自动创建 RedissonClient Bean,并让我们可以在应用程序中使用它。
如果使用 Jedis Cluster,我们可以通过将 Jedis Cluster 配置为 RedisTemplate 的连接工厂来适配 Redis 集群。在应用程序的配置文件中,我们需要配置 Jedis Cluster 的节点,包括节点的 IP 地址和端口。与 Redisson 类似,我们还可以指定 Jedis Cluster 的其他配置选项,例如最大连接数和连接超时时间。配置完成后,将创建 JedisConnectionFactory Bean,并将其用作 RedisTemplate 的连接工厂。这样,我们就可以在应用程序中使用 RedisTemplate 来访问 Redis 集群。
无论是使用 Redisson 还是 Jedis Cluster,Spring Boot 都提供了更简单的方式进行 Redis 集群适配。它们的集成已经与 Spring Boot 自动配置密切结合,我们只需按照相关文档进行配置,就可以轻松地在 Spring Boot 应用程序中使用 Redis 集群。
阅读全文